VMware 16 安装 Windows server 2012 超详细

本文提供详细的步骤指导如何使用VMware Workstation 16 Pro安装Windows Server 2012,并解决安装过程中遇到的Microsoft runtime.dll库未安装问题。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一、安装环境

1.VMware workstation 16 Pro
2.点击下载:Windows Server 2012 镜像文件 提取码:jsxu

二、安装步骤

1.新建虚拟机
image-20220122203036540

2.选择自定义,点击下一步
image-20220122203134994

3.默认下一步

image-20220122203203124

4.选择稍后安装操作系统,点击下一步

image-20220122203249167

5.选择Windows系统,选择Windows server 2012,点击下一步

image-20220122203510743

6.根据需求设置虚拟机的名称和安装位置,点击下一步

image-20220122203909037

7.根据需求自行选择引导设备,这里选择BIOS,点击下一步

image-20220122220056483

  1. 为了使虚拟机在运行中比较流畅,这里给它4个内核:
    image-20220122204602390

9.这里也为了使虚拟机在运行中比较流畅,这里给它4G内存,当然要根据自己电脑内存配置进行选择,不然物理机会带不动 :
image-20220122211519481

  1. 根据自己需求选择,这里选择nat模式,点击下一步
    image-20220122211633200

11.推荐即可,点击下一步
在这里插入图片描述

12.推荐即可,点击下一步
在这里插入图片描述

13.创建新的虚拟磁盘,点击下一步
image-20220122211957650

14.虚拟磁盘根据自己需求选择单个和多个,区别或者优缺点可自行百度。这里选择拆分单个文件,点击下一步
image-20220122212457207

15.下一步即可
在这里插入图片描述

  1. 选择自定义硬件(可查看当前虚拟机配置信息)
    在这里插入图片描述

17.选择新CD/DVD,使用ISO镜像文件,选择Windows server 2012 镜像文件。
image-20220122220708038

image-20220122215017343

18.点击完成后,设置完毕,点击开启虚拟机。
image-20220122215144461

19.Press Any Key to boot from CD or DVD(按任意键从光驱启动)的时候,点击进入虚拟机窗口中按键盘上任何一个键就可以从虚拟机光驱启动了。这个提示只有5秒的时间,过了就会提示:找不到操作系统了!需要重新启动虚拟机。
image-20220122221929173

20.点击现在安装
image-20220122222022235

21.输入秘钥后,点击下一步。可秘钥可自行百度上查找
image-20220122222300229

22.根据需求安装系统,这里选择带GUI,点击下一步
image-20220122222835121

23.接受条件许可,选择自定义高级

在这里插入图片描述

24.默认,点击下一步
image-20220122223325719

25.等待系统安装完毕,然后重启虚拟机
在这里插入图片描述

26.设置密码(密码需包含大小写字母和数字)
image-20220122223913173
27.设置完成 Ctrl+alt +insert 进入系统
image-20220122224224480

image-20220122224401442

28.安装完毕

image-20220122224525272

image-20220122224525272
注:
windows server2012 r2 安装vmware tools出现Microsoft runtime.dll 库未安装,如果直接安装运行库,然后安装vmware tools中途会出现感叹号,进行安装撤回,导致安装失败
解决办法如下:
1)下载更新包
Windows8.1-KB2919442-x64.msu
Windows8.1-KB2919355-x64.msu
下载地址
https://download.microsoft.com/download/C/F/8/CF821C31-38C7-4C5C-89BB-B283059269AF/Windows8.1-KB2919442-x64.msu
https://download.microsoft.com/download/D/B/1/DB1F29FC-316D-481E-B435-1654BA185DCF/Windows8.1-KB2919355-x64.msu
并按次序安装,注意:安装第二个包Windows8.1-KB2919355-x64.msu时需要等待一段时间才会有反应。
2) 如果已经安装了Microsoft 2015 c++ runtime dll (x64,和x86),在控制面板中找到该程序进行修复,会出现设置成功界面
3)如果未安装,需要安装Microsoft 2015 c++ runtime dll (x64,和x86) 运行库


参考链接:
  VMware 16 安装 Windows server 2012 新手教学 超详细

### 安装 Windows Server 2012 并配置 Hyper-V 角色 #### 准备工作 为了成功在 VMware安装 Windows Server 2012 和配置 Hyper-V 角色,需确保虚拟机的 BIOS 设置支持硬件辅助虚拟化技术 (VT-x 或 AMD-V),以及启用 I/O 虚拟化 (VT-d)[^1]。 #### 创建新的虚拟机 启动 VMware Workstation Pro 或 Player 后创建一个新的自定义虚拟机: - **操作系统版本**: 选择 Microsoft Windows -> 版本为 “Windows Server 2012” - **处理器数量** 及其他资源分配应满足最低要求,建议至少两个 CPU 核心和 4GB RAM 来运行带有 Hyper-V 的服务器实例 #### 修改 VMX 文件参数 编辑新创建的 `.vmx` 配置文件加入特定指令来兼容 Hyper-V 功能: ```plaintext hypervisor.cpuid.v0 = "FALSE" mce.enable = "TRUE" vhv.enable = "TRUE" monitor_control.restrict_backdoor = "true" ``` 这些设置允许来宾操作系统识别宿主机上的 Hypervisor 存在,并正确初始化其自身的 Hypervisor 组件[^4]. #### 安装过程中的注意事项 当引导至 Windows Server 2012 安装界面时,按照常规流程完成操作系统的部署。完成后,在首次登录期间记得更新驱动程序到最新版本以获得最佳性能表现. #### 添加 Hyper-V 角色和服务 一旦 Windows Server 成功安装完毕,打开“Server Manager”,点击左侧菜单栏下的“Add roles and features”。在此向导中选中 `Hyper-V` 作为所需的角色之一进行安装[^2]: ![add-hyper-v](https://docs.microsoft.com/en-us/windows-server/virtualization/hyper-V 管理器管理和创建额外的虚拟环境了.
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值